Use of the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) method to assess the urban quality of life of seniors

Summary

The article presents the application of the AHP method in assessing the quality of life of elderly people in the urban environment. The research methodology and criteria for evaluating urban space in terms of seniors’ needs are discussed. Special attention is paid to practical aspects of using the method in senior-friendly spatial planning.
